Liverpool-City-Council-Au is seeking a skilled professional to conduct Care Act assessments and support safe hospital discharges. This position predominantly takes place at various hospitals, facilitating timely, person-centered discharges.

The successful candidate will work within a multi-disciplinary team, engaging with health and social care professionals.

Benefits include a minimum of 30 days holiday, flexible working, and opportunities for training and progression.

How to prepare for a job interview at Liverpool-City-Council-Au

Know Your Care Act Inside Out

Make sure you’re well-versed in the Care Act and its principles. Brush up on how it applies to hospital discharges and be ready to discuss specific cases where you've successfully implemented these principles.

Showcase Your Teamwork Skills

Since you'll be working within a multi-disciplinary team, prepare examples that highlight your collaboration with health and social care professionals. Think of situations where your teamwork made a difference in patient outcomes.

Prepare for Scenario-Based Questions

Expect questions that put you in real-life scenarios related to hospital discharges. Practice articulating your thought process and decision-making skills in these situations to demonstrate your strengths-based approach.
